Convert STMicroelectronics STiH41x PWM/Capture controller binding
to DT schema.
Changes during conversion:
- Fix compatible string from "st,pwm" to "st,sti-pwm" to match the
  actual hardware variant naming convention used across STi bindings.
- Drop pinctrl-names from the required list as pinctrl properties are
  inherited and validated by the pinctrl schema.

-STMicroelectronics PWM driver bindings
---------------------------------------
-
-Required parameters:
-- compatible :		"st,pwm"
-- #pwm-cells : 		Number of cells used to specify a PWM. First cell
-			specifies the per-chip index of the PWM to use and the
-			second cell is the period in nanoseconds - fixed to 2
-			for STiH41x.
-- reg :			Physical base address and length of the controller's
-			registers.
-- pinctrl-names: 	Set to "default".
-- pinctrl-0: 		List of phandles pointing to pin configuration nodes
-			for PWM module.
-			For Pinctrl properties, please refer to [1].
-- clock-names: 		Valid entries are "pwm" and/or "capture".
-- clocks: 		phandle of the clock used by the PWM module.
-			For Clk properties, please refer to [2].
-- interrupts:		IRQ for the Capture device
-
-Optional properties:
-- st,pwm-num-chan:	Number of available PWM channels.  Default is 0.
-- st,capture-num-chan:	Number of available Capture channels.  Default is 0.
-
-[1] Documentation/devicetree/bindings/pinctrl/pinctrl-bindings.txt
-[2] Documentation/devicetree/bindings/clock/clock-bindings.txt
-
-Example:
-
-pwm1: pwm@fe510000 {
-	compatible = "st,pwm";
-	reg = <0xfe510000 0x68>;
-	#pwm-cells = <2>;
-	pinctrl-names = "default";
-	pinctrl-0 = <&pinctrl_pwm1_chan0_default
-		     &pinctrl_pwm1_chan1_default
-		     &pinctrl_pwm1_chan2_default
-		     &pinctrl_pwm1_chan3_default>;
-	clocks = <&clk_sysin>;
-	clock-names = "pwm";
-	st,pwm-num-chan = <4>;
-	st,capture-num-chan = <2>;
-};

+title: STMicroelectronics STiH41x PWM/Capture controller
+
+maintainers:
+  - Lee Jones <lee.jones@linaro.org>
+
+description:
+  The STiH41x PWM controller supports both PWM output and input capture
+  functionality. It provides multiple PWM output channels for generating
+  variable duty-cycle waveforms, and multiple input capture channels for
+  measuring external signal periods and pulse widths. PWM output channels
+  and input capture channels are configured independently via
+  st,pwm-num-chan and st,capture-num-chan respectively.
+
+allOf:
+  - $ref: pwm.yaml#
+
+properties:
+  compatible:
+    const: st,sti-pwm
+
+  reg:
+    maxItems: 1
+
+  "#pwm-cells":
+    const: 2
+
+  pinctrl-names:
+    const: default
+
+  clock-names:
+    items:
+      enum: [pwm, capture]
+    minItems: 1
+    maxItems: 2
+
+  clocks:
+    minItems: 1
+    maxItems: 2
+
+  interrupts:
+    description: IRQ line for the capture device.
+    maxItems: 1
+
+  st,pwm-num-chan:
+    $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/uint32
+    description: Number of available PWM output channels.
+    minimum: 0
+    maximum: 4
+    default: 0
+
+  st,capture-num-chan:
+    $ref: /schemas/types.yaml#/definitions/uint32
+    description: Number of available input capture channels.
+    minimum: 0
+    maximum: 4
+    default: 0
+
+required:
+  - reg
+  - compatible
+  - "#pwm-cells"
+  - clock-names
+  - clocks
+  - interrupts
+
+unevaluatedProperties: false
+
+examples:
+  - |
+    #include <dt-bindings/interrupt-controller/arm-gic.h>
+    pwm@fe510000 {
+        compatible = "st,pwm";
+        reg = <0xfe510000 0x68>;
+        interrupts = <GIC_SPI 128 IRQ_TYPE_LEVEL_HIGH>;
+        #pwm-cells = <2>;
+        pinctrl-names = "default";
+        pinctrl-0 = <&pinctrl_pwm1_chan0_default
+                     &pinctrl_pwm1_chan1_default
+                     &pinctrl_pwm1_chan2_default
+                     &pinctrl_pwm1_chan3_default>;
+        clocks = <&clk_sysin>;
+        clock-names = "pwm";
+        st,pwm-num-chan = <4>;
+        st,capture-num-chan = <2>;
+    };
+...

Thank you for your contribution! Sashiko AI review found 1 potential issue(s) to consider:
- [Low] The example device tree node uses an outdated compatible string ('st,pwm') that violates the schema's own constraints ('st,sti-pwm'), causing dt_binding_check to fail.
